服务器优化方法

服务优化是一个综合性的过程,涉及硬件、软件、网络配置、数据存储和代码优化等多个方面。以下是一些常见的服务器优化方法

一、硬件优化

  1. 升级硬件
    • CPU:选择更高主频、更多核心的处理器,提升计算能力。
    • 内存:增加内存容量,提高服务器处理大量数据和并发请求的能力。
    • 硬盘:采用SSD硬盘替换传统机械硬盘,提高数据读写速度。
    • 网络接口:使用高速网络接口卡和网络设备,提升网络传输速度。
  2. RAID配置:合理配置RAID磁盘阵列,提高数据读写性能和可靠性。

二、软件与配置优化

  1. 操作系统选择:根据服务器应用场景,选择稳定、高效的操作系统,如Linux系统对于服务器性能优化有更好的支持。

  2. 内核参数调整:根据业务需求,对操作系统的内核参数进行优化,如增加文件描述符限制、优化内存使用等。

  3. 禁用不必要服务:关闭不必要的服务和端口,减少潜在的安全风险,同时减轻系统负担。

  4. 使用高性能Web服务器软件:如Nginx、Apache等,这些软件能够高效地处理HTTP请求。

  5. 数据库优化

    • 创建索引、优化查询语句、合理分表等,提高数据库查询和写入性能。
    • 使用数据库查询结果缓存,减少对数据库的频繁访问。
  6. 代码优化

    • 压缩和合并代码文件,减少浏览器加载时间。
    • 优化数据库查询,避免不必要的数据库查询和复杂的查询操作。

三、网络配置优化

  1. 负载均衡

    • 通过负载均衡技术将请求分发到多个服务器上,避免单台服务器过载。
    • 可以使用硬件负载均衡器或软件负载均衡技术。
  2. 使用CDN加速:将网站内容分发到全球多个服务器节点,减少网络延迟,提高访问速度。

  3. 优化网络带宽:根据业务需求选择合适的网络带宽,确保数据传输速度足够快。

四、存储优化

  1. 选择合适的存储类型:如块存储、文件存储和对象存储,根据应用需求选择最适合的存储类型。

  2. 按需调整容量:监控存储使用情况,并根据实际需求动态调整容量。

  3. 启用缓存:在应用程序或存储层启用缓存,减少对底层存储的直接访问。

  4. 数据压缩:在存储和传输数据时进行压缩,减少存储需求和带宽使用。

  5. 热数据和冷数据分开存储:将频繁访问的数据存储在高性能存储中,而将不常访问的数据存储在成本较低的存储层中。

五、监控与调优

  1. 监控系统性能:通过监控系统性能指标,如CPU使用率、内存占用率、磁盘I/O等,及时发现和解决性能瓶颈。

  2. 定期更新和维护:保持服务器软件和硬件的最新版本,定期进行安全漏洞扫描和系统维护。

  3. 数据分析与调优:根据监控数据进行分析,找出潜在问题并及时调整服务器配置。

综上所述,服务器优化是一个持续的过程,需要综合考虑硬件、软件、网络配置、数据存储和代码优化等多个方面。通过综合运用上述方法和策略,可以有效地提升服务器的性能和响应速度。

文章链接: https://www.mfisp.com/32232.html

文章标题:服务器优化方法

文章版权:梦飞科技所发布的内容,部分为原创文章,转载请注明来源,网络转载文章如有侵权请联系我们!

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。

给TA打赏
共{{data.count}}人
人已打赏
投稿分享

香港服务器网站配置SSL证书的方法

2024-9-25 17:45:19

投稿分享

服务器常规的限制有哪些

2024-9-27 11:01:47

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索

梦飞科技 - 最新云主机促销服务器租用优惠